报表添加了下拉框控件的筛选条件,在筛选时,接收到的参数值后两位变成00了,是什么原因?

image.png

下拉框控件-数据字典(如下图所示)里面配置了如下的数据:

image.png

[

{

"id": "1336232091474825218",

"name": "TJZD1749"

},

{

"id": "1496305436313468929",

"name": "8823#i293"

},

{

"id": "1496305493259534338",

"name": "00881"

}

]

比如:传的id=1336232091474825218,收到的参数值为1336232091474825200

说明:控件名称和接收参数都叫tenantIdsStr

image.png

FineReport 虎虎生威 发布于 2024-1-20 09:40 (编辑于 2024-1-20 11:35)
1min目标场景问卷 立即参与
回答问题
悬赏:3 F币 + 添加悬赏
提示:增加悬赏、完善问题、追问等操作,可使您的问题被置顶,并向所有关注者发送通知
共2回答
最佳回答
0
yzmZQSy29696569Lv4初级互助
发布于2024-1-20 10:02(编辑于 2024-1-20 11:46)

image.png

image.png

最佳回答
0
华莉星宸Lv7资深互助
发布于2024-11-2 10:50

系统把你的id当成数字处理了,你要传字符串才行

建议在ID前面加个字母什么的,转成字符串处理就会好

-------------------------------------------------

https://blog.csdn.net/XU441520/article/details/106114002

image.png

  • 3关注人数
  • 394浏览人数
  • 最后回答于:2024-11-2 10:50
    请选择关闭问题的原因
    确定 取消
    返回顶部